How to remove the back seat on Mercury Grand Marquis with bolt system

Let’s begin with the first scenario. If you are trying to find a technique to remove the rear seat of your Mercury Grand Marquis which is held only by 4 bolts, the technique is quite likely the most simple. In fact, to do this, you just have to unscrew the two nuts at the back of your seat, accessible from your trunk, using a Torx bit. Then unscrew the two nuts at the front of the seat, which are located under the seat at the level of the passenger footwell. This will enable you to totally free it from its fasteners and take it away.

How to remove the back seat Mercury Grand Marquis with clip system

Methodology now a bit more long to achieve because we tend to be cautious of ties that are fixed in force, always scared to pull too strongly and destroy one. How do I remove the back seat of my Mercury Grand Marquis that has a clip system? Generally these clips will be located under the seat, you will see them when you lift the seat of the bench. These clips are often made up of a plastic part and a metal iron that clips in it, to release them you will have to press on the plastic part with a screwdriver and pull the metal part. On some series if this approach does not work, ordinarily pulling will be enough to release them.

How to remove the rear seat Mercury Grand Marquis with folding system with bolts only at the front

Finally, the last solution to take out the rear seat of your Mercury Grand Marquis, some years have a folding seat that is not fixed on the rear part, in this case, it is the easiest option you can have to realize. You will just need to tilt the seat to the front and you will have access to the Torx nuts that hold it to the vehicle’s chassis. Once these nuts are unscrewed, you should be able to remove the rear seat of your Mercury Grand Marquis.
